Output 7818eccd0dd16262edd9b5d8f03d2f4edf45f090c4e55f03e2cccc4ebd63bce5:1

value
10043677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c26927626acd6de428119bba21da430f8552ea1 OP_EQUAL
address
3FvfYWMKdeaPdDTJ9M38kzErDxH5xNjwe6
transaction
7818eccd0dd16262edd9b5d8f03d2f4edf45f090c4e55f03e2cccc4ebd63bce5
confirmations
260591
spent
true